

A Service of Remembrance will be Wednesday, May 7 at 2pm at College Avenue Baptist Church with Rev. David Thompson officiating.
Ralph was born January 1, 1933 in Caney, Oklahoma to parents Robert E. and Meady Ann (Laird) Rushing. He proudly served in the US Marine Corp. and served in the conflict in Korea as an airplane mechanic. Ralph was a construction superintendent for many years following his military service. He was also active on several softball leagues over the years as a pitcher. He enjoyed the outdoors and loved to camp and fish. Ralph enjoyed browsing for bargains at flea markets and garage sales, but most of all, Ralph loved his family and friends and enjoyed spending time with them. He will be missed tremendously.
